The consultant will conduct a comprehensive assessment and revision of green economy content in VET curricula in Moldova, develop a methodological framework for integration, revise curricula, and deliver teacher training to support sustainable implementation of green economy principles in vocational education.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ct a rapid but comprehensive assessment of the current state of green economy content in the curricula of 5 selected VET institutions, including review of curricula, interviews, focus groups, and mapping of policies and standards.
  • Develop a methodological framework document for integrating green economy principles into VET study programmes, defining competencies, transversal principles, thematic modules, and alignment with national and EU standards.
  • Develop revised versions of training curricula for participating VET institutions with integrated green economy content, learning outcomes, teaching methods, assessment modalities, and guidance manuals for teaching staff.
  • Design and deliver a targeted capacity-building programme for VET teachers, including development of training packages, design of training sessions, delivery of workshops, and provision of post-training support and guidance.
